The new saloon-steamer iona, belonging to messers david hutcheson and company, of glasgow. Illustration for the illustrated london news, 12 september 1863. The new iona, the property of messrs. David hutcheson and co. , of glasgow, was launched from the building-yard of messrs. J. And g. Thomson, govan, about a month ago. She was constructed to ply between glasgow and ardrishaig, the south-eastern terminus of the crinan canal. She had her engines fitted in and was finished at lancefield. , recently she made a trial - trip over the usual course, between the cumbrae and cloch lighthouses, with great success. She is built of iron. Her actual length is 245 ft. , and her breadth of beam 25 ft. She has a depth of 9 ft. , and she draws little more than 4ft. Of water. The paddle-wheels 20 ft. In diameter.
